Grum

1. Friendly Fires – Paris (Aeroplane Remix) [XL Recordings]
One of the first tunes that got me into the new Balearic sound.  I’m pretty sure it’ll become a classic in a few years time.  The extra female vocal just elevates it to a whole new level.

2. Depeche Mode – People are People [Mute]
This track was the theme tune for a kids TV programme called It’ll Never Work, which I used to watch when I was younger.  I loved it and only found out years later that it was actually Depeche Mode – genius!

3. Fleetwood Mac – Everywhere [Warner Bros Records]
I love Fleetwood Mac…this is such an incredibly feel good tune.  Amazing vocal harmonies.

4. Mr. Flagio – Take a Chance [ZYX Records]
My all time favourite Italo Disco record.

5. Duran Duran – Girls on Film [EMI]
This was on an Erol Alkan mixmag CD years ago…it really opened my eyes/ears to the new wave electro sound around at the time.  Great chorus to sing when you’re drunk too.

6. VillA – Agneta [White Label]
Great re-edit of Wrap Your Arms Around Me by Abba’s Agnetha Faltskog.  Epic and cheesy.  Brill.

7. Talking Heads – Naïve Melody [Sire Records Company]
Apparently this song came about when the members of Talking Heads decided to swap instruments for fun, and jam.  Simple but catchy, one of my all time favourites.

8. Anoraak – Nightdrive With You [Endless Summer Recordings]
Great nighttime driving poppy electro from a current artist.  I loved it so much I asked if I could remix it.

9. Chris Rea – Josephine (Version Longue) [Magnet]
Real warmth and emotion to this record…Balearic classic!  This dubbed out extended version is heavenly.

10. Baltimora – Tarzan Boy [EMI]
A bit of 80’s fun.  This brings back memories of playing in Derry where a certain promoter has this as his ringtone…
